Flyers Ease Past 66ers In Home Opener

November 24, 2005 - NBA G League (G League)
Fort Worth Flyers News Release


FORT WORTH, Texas November 23 - Vonteego Cummings knocked down the game-winning 3-pointer with 10.3 seconds remaining in the game to propel the Fort Worth Flyers to a hard fought 81-80 victory over the Tulsa 66ers at the Fort Worth Convention Center.

"I thought our guys did a great job of fighting through what was a difficult first half and playing better in the second half to come away with a win," said Flyers head coach Sam Vincent. "A lot of guys really dug deep, showed a lot of courage and pride and played great basketball."

Both teams started slowly in the first half, and the 66ers led 38-34 at halftime. The 66ers got off to a fast start in the second half as Tony Kitchings came off the bench to score 8 of his game high 18 points in the third quarter. The 66ers led by as many as 12 points in the fourth quarter, but the Flyers rallied to overcome the deficit by tying the game at 76 with three minutes left in the game. Following a 3-pointer by Bernard King, the 66ers took the advantage to go up by three points. But the Flyers defense held by blocking two key baskets down the stretch, and Cummings' 3-pointer sealed the victory in the Flyers' inaugural home opener.

Five Flyers posted double figures. Ime Udoka led the Flyers with 17 points, 9 rebounds, 4 steals and 3 assists. Luke Schenscher, Vonteego Cummings and Keith Langford all finished with 12 points, and Deji Akindele chipped in with 10 points. The Flyers dominated from long range, connecting on 7 of 10 shots from behind the arch.

Including Kitchings, the 66ers had four players score in double digits. Bernard King finished with 17 points and 10 assists, and Houston native John Lucas and Ersan Ilyasova added 12 points apiece.

The victory lifts the Flyers to a 2-1 record in the D-League, and the 66ers fell to 1-2. The Flyers will host the Fayetteville Patriots on Friday, Nov. 25, and the 66ers will travel to Albuquerque to square off with the Thunderbirds in back to back outings on Nov. 25 and 27.
